Role description:

Arcadis, a global design and engineering consulting firm, is seeking a communications intern to join our innovative, collaborative team of skilled communications professionals in Atlanta. Our team is actively engaged with local, regional, and state agency clients to support a variety of transportation projects, and many of these projects require communications, marketing, and/or public relations expertise.

The ideal candidate will have strengths in verbal and written communications as well as time management and critical thinking skills. Our paid communications internship provides an opportunity for undergraduate university students - juniors or seniors only - to gain practical experience under the guidance of seasoned professionals with a vast array of experience in both public- and private-sector organizations.

The internship will start in June or May 2023. The communications team prefers a commitment of 20 to 40 hours of work per week, although flexibility is available to balance any classroom demands. Most of the work can be performed virtually from home, although in-office work will be required from time to time.

Role accountabilities:


  • Assist the communications team with coordinating and conducting stakeholder and public engagement meetings, either virtual or in-person
  • Help draft press releases, develop PowerPoint slide decks, write social media posts, and generate other pieces of collateral
  • Organize document repositories and ensure timely delivery of project deliverables
  • Participate in and contribute to internal team meetings
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team

Qualifications & Experience:

Required Qualifications


  • Enrolled in an undergraduate university program in communications, journalism, public relations, marketing, or related field

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ience with or interest in the transportation industry
  • Expertise in social media platforms/analytics
  • Expertise in graphic design (print and/or digital)
